雾遇科技云端服务架构设计与高可用方案解析
📅 2026-05-24
🔖 雾遇科技(上海)有限公司,数字科技,软件开发,互联网创新,新媒体技术,云端服务
在数字科技浪潮中,云端服务架构的健壮性直接决定了企业业务的连续性。作为深耕互联网创新领域的技术服务商,雾遇科技(上海)有限公司在多年的软件开发实践中,逐步构建了一套兼顾弹性与成本的高可用方案。我们摒弃了单一的“上云”思维,转而聚焦于如何让云端服务真正适配不同业务场景的容灾需求。
架构设计的核心:分层解耦与流量治理
传统单体架构在流量洪峰下极易出现雪崩效应。我们的做法是采用微服务+消息队列的异步解耦策略。具体而言:
- 将核心业务模块(如用户鉴权、订单处理、内容分发)拆分为独立部署的服务单元。
- 引入RocketMQ作为流量削峰填谷的缓冲层,确保数据库层不会因突发请求而被打满。
- 在网关层集成Sentinel组件,实现精细化限流与降级策略——当某服务响应超时超过200ms时,自动返回兜底缓存数据。
这套设计在新媒体技术领域的直播互动场景中,成功将系统抖动发生率从行业平均的3%降低至0.4%以下。
高可用方案:异地多活与数据一致性保障
针对金融级业务对数据零丢失的要求,我们采用了“两地三中心”+强一致性同步的混合架构。主中心与灾备中心之间通过专线光纤实时同步Binlog,延迟控制在10ms以内。一旦主节点发生物理故障,DNS智能解析会在5秒内将流量切换至备用节点。
但高可用不能只靠基础设施。我们在云端服务中嵌入了自研的“熔断自愈”中间件:当检测到某节点连续3次健康检查失败时,系统自动摘除该节点并发起容器重建,整个过程对用户完全透明。配合混沌工程平台,我们每月定期注入网络延迟、磁盘故障等异常,验证架构的恢复能力。
以我们为某头部电商平台重构的订单中心为例:在双十一期间,单日承载了超过1.2亿次API调用,整体可用性维持在99.995%。这背后正是雾遇科技(上海)有限公司在数字科技与软件开发领域长期积累的成果——不盲目追求技术堆叠,而是让架构真正服务于业务韧性。